Sports Books FAQs

To give yourself the best chance of enjoying a book — from any genre — you want to make sure you choose a subject that excites you. Are you more interested in mainstream sports or books about basketball? Or would you be more interested in learning about extreme sports like rugby, motocross, or wilderness survival?

In addition to the standard fare of memoirs and biographies, there are books that cover the sociology of sports and sports psychology.

Next, use the reviews and jacket summary to make sure the book's difficulty level matches your interest level and existing knowledge base. If you're a beginner in the sport or just have a casual interest, opt for entry-level or best-selling sports books. If you're already an avid fan, you may want to look for one that delves deeper into the history, gameplay, or even sports theory.

Try out the sports genre with something that you're almost sure to love. These are some popular sports books that are easy to get into:

  • Moneyball: The Art of Winning an Unfair Game
    One of the most popular baseball books of the past 20 years. This entertaining read later adapted into a popular film, dives into the world of baseball statistics and data analytics and how their mastery changed team selection and management forever.
  • The Boys of Summer
    In Roger Kahn's memoir, he delves into the Brooklyn Dodgers' 1952 season and World Series, which paints intimate portraits of baseball's golden-age players and the sport's impact on America.
  • The Game
    Widely considered one of the best sports books of all time, this memoir of former hockey player & team president Ken Dryden vividly captures the essence of the sport and provides an intimate look at its players.
